The cardiac interventional catheter market is witnessing significant growth due to the increasing prevalence of cardiovascular diseases and advancements in minimally invasive procedures. By application, the market is segmented into diagnostic and therapeutic uses, both of which cater to the rising demand for precise and effective cardiovascular treatments. Diagnostic applications focus on procedures like angiography and pressure measurements, enabling clinicians to identify blockages or abnormalities in the heart's vascular structure. Therapeutic applications, on the other hand, are utilized in interventions such as angioplasty, stent placement, and ablation therapies, offering targeted treatment options with reduced recovery times.

Hospital Subsegment Description
Hospitals remain the primary end-users of cardiac interventional catheters, given their access to advanced medical equipment and specialized cardiology departments. The demand in this subsegment is driven by the increasing number of inpatient procedures for cardiovascular diseases, supported by government initiatives and insurance reimbursements. Hospitals often have the capacity to perform both diagnostic and therapeutic interventions, making them critical to the overall growth of the cardiac catheter market. Furthermore, the availability of trained healthcare professionals and the ability to handle complex cases position hospitals as a vital hub for cardiac care.
In addition to serving as centers for emergency and planned cardiovascular procedures, hospitals are actively adopting new technologies to improve patient outcomes. These include advanced imaging techniques and robotic-assisted interventions, which enhance the precision of catheter-based treatments. The high volume of patients requiring interventional procedures and the ability to manage post-procedural care further contribute to the prominence of hospitals in the market.
Ambulatory Surgery Center Subsegment Description
Ambulatory Surgery Centers (ASCs) are gaining traction in the cardiac interventional catheter market due to their ability to offer cost-effective and efficient care for patients. These facilities specialize in outpatient procedures, making them an attractive option for minimally invasive cardiac interventions. With advancements in catheter technology and shorter recovery times, ASCs provide a viable alternative to traditional hospital settings, particularly for diagnostic and straightforward therapeutic applications.
Moreover, ASCs are designed to deliver a streamlined patient experience with reduced waiting times and lower procedural costs. This is especially appealing to patients and healthcare payers looking to manage expenses without compromising on quality. The rise of value-based healthcare models and the increasing preference for outpatient care are key drivers behind the growing adoption of cardiac interventional procedures in ASCs.

Key Trends in the Cardiac Interventional Catheter Market
The cardiac interventional catheter market is experiencing rapid advancements in catheter technology, focusing on enhanced precision and safety. Innovations such as drug-eluting balloons, biodegradable stents, and robotic-assisted catheters are reshaping the industry. These developments aim to improve patient outcomes, reduce procedure times, and minimize complications. Additionally, the integration of imaging and AI-powered navigation systems is becoming a standard feature in advanced catheter designs, enabling real-time guidance and improved diagnostic accuracy.
Another notable trend is the increasing adoption of minimally invasive procedures, driven by patient preference and healthcare system efficiencies. These procedures offer reduced hospital stays, faster recovery times, and lower risks compared to traditional surgeries. As a result, healthcare providers are increasingly investing in catheter-based technologies to address the growing demand for such interventions, particularly in emerging markets with expanding healthcare infrastructure.
